Output e21e112237a659edcef3137079b3847333fe986e3b5a60de952cef9315fde236:27

value
123959
script pubkey
OP_0 OP_PUSHBYTES_20 ba734133e22152bafc4ef886a45d2e5c2ecd7bf3
address
bc1qhfe5zvlzy9ft4lzwlzr2ghfwtshv67lnv0g30d
transaction
e21e112237a659edcef3137079b3847333fe986e3b5a60de952cef9315fde236
spent
true